Highlights
Are people in Plumas Lake older or younger than people in Rio Linda?
- The Median Age in Plumas Lake is 6.8 years younger than in Rio Linda.

Are housing costs cheaper in Plumas Lake or Rio Linda?
- Plumas Lake housing costs are 7.3% more expensive than Rio Linda hous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Plumas Lake or Rio Linda?
- The average commute for residents of Plumas Lake is 10.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Rio Linda.

Things to do in Rio Linda?
Rio Linda is a census-designated place located in Sacramento County, California with an estimated population of 17,912 according to the 2019 census. Rio Linda provides numerous outdoor activities such as hiking trails and fishing spots along with several restaurants and shopping centers for visitors to explore.
